Ukraine Takes Bold Step Toward Bitcoin Reserves Through Wartime Economics

Kate Benson by Kate Benson
June 19, 2025
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

Ukraine has positioned itself at the forefront of sovereign Bitcoin reserves adoption with the introduction of groundbreaking legislation that could make it one of Europe’s first nations to authorize crypto in its national reserves.

On June 10, 2025, lawmakers submitted bill 13356 to the Verkhovna Rada, proposing amendments that would grant the National Bank of Ukraine (NBU) legal authority to acquire, hold, sell, and utilize Bitcoin and other digital assets as part of its reserve strategy.

The proposed legislation represents a significant evolution in Ukraine’s approach to monetary policy and financial resilience, particularly as the nation continues navigating the economic challenges stemming from Russia’s ongoing invasion.

With the NBU currently managing approximately $44.5 billion in reserves, primarily denominated in US dollars and government securities, the bill creates a framework for potential diversification into digital assets without mandating immediate implementation.

The bill’s introduction comes amid growing global recognition of cryptocurrency’s potential role in sovereign finance, with Zhelezniak citing examples from the United States, Bhutan, Singapore, and El Salvador as precedents for central banks exploring crypto reserves. The legislation’s supporters argue that proper management of crypto reserves could help strengthen macroeconomic stability and create new opportunities for digital economy development.

Strategic Bitcoin Framework

The comprehensive nature of bill 13356 is reflected in its routing through multiple parliamentary committees, including Finance, Tax, and Customs Policy; Digital Transformation; Budget; Anti-Corruption Policy; and European Integration. This multi-committee approach ensures thorough evaluation of the legislation’s implications across various governmental functions and policy areas.

The bill’s strategic timing aligns with Ukraine’s broader digital transformation initiatives and its efforts to modernize financial infrastructure amid wartime economic pressures. High inflation rates and heavy reliance on international loans have created an environment where alternative reserve assets could provide additional stability and hedging opportunities against traditional currency risks.

Ukraine’s approach differs from more aggressive Bitcoin adoption strategies seen in countries like El Salvador, instead focusing on creating legal frameworks that enable rather than mandate cryptocurrency integration. This measured approach reflects sophisticated understanding of both the opportunities and risks associated with digital asset reserves.

European Leadership Implications

If passed, Ukraine’s legislation would establish a significant precedent for European cryptocurrency policy, potentially influencing broader regional approaches to Bitcoin reserve integration. The bill positions Ukraine as a pioneer in state-level Bitcoin adoption within Europe, demonstrating how geopolitical pressures can accelerate financial innovation and regulatory adaptation.

The legislation’s emphasis on macroeconomic resilience resonates with growing international interest in using cryptocurrency as a hedge against inflation, sanctions, and geopolitical risks. Ukraine’s unique position as a nation facing active conflict while maintaining democratic institutions provides a compelling case study for how digital assets might serve sovereign financial strategies under extreme circumstances.

The bill’s success could catalyze similar initiatives across Europe and beyond, as governments increasingly recognize the strategic value of diversified reserve portfolios that include digital assets.
